O que é o z-index no design de aplicações móveis e como afecta a disposição dos elementos no ecrã?

No mundo do design de aplicações móveis, o z-index é um conceito frequentemente subestimado, mas crucial para criar interfaces organizadas e atraentes. Você já se questionou por que alguns botões se sobrepõem a outros ou por que imagens aparecem atrás de textos? É aqui que o z-index entra em cena. Neste artigo, vamos explorar o que é o z-index, como ele funciona e a sua importância na disposição dos elementos no ecrã das aplicações. Se está a desenvolver uma aplicação ou a pensar em melhorar a experiência do utilizador, este conhecimento pode ser decisivo para o sucesso do seu projeto.

O que é o z-index?

O z-index é uma propriedade CSS que controla a ordem de empilhamento dos elementos HTML dentro de um espaço de visualização. Em termos simples, o z-index determina quais elementos aparecem à frente e quais ficam atrás. Esta propriedade só é efectiva em elementos que têm um contexto de empilhamento; ou seja, aqueles que têm uma posição diferente de static, como relative, absolute, ou fixed.

Ao atribuir diferentes valores de z-index a elementos, poderá controlar a sua sobreposição, melhorando a usabilidade e a estética da sua aplicação.

Como o z-index Afeta a Disposição dos Elementos no Ecrã?

O z-index afecta a disposição dos elementos ao determinar qual elemento deve ser visível em cima do outro. Quando se está a desenvolver uma aplicação, existem várias situações onde o z-index pode ser aplicado para melhorar a experiência do utilizador:

1. Sobreposição de Elementos

Em muitas aplicações, pode ser necessário que um elemento apareça por cima de outro. Por exemplo, ao abrir um pop-up ou um menu, é fundamental que ele se sobreponha ao conteúdo de fundo. O uso adequado do z-index assegura que o pop-up não seja obscurecido por outros elementos.

2. Layers de Conteúdo

Imagine que quer apresentar uma imagem de fundo com texto sobreposto e, talvez, até um botão de ação. O uso de diferentes z-indexes é essencial para garantir que todos os elementos sejam visíveis e que a informação seja clara. Sem um bom controlo sobre a pilha, o texto poderia ficar escondido atrás da imagem, tornando a interface confusa.

3. Animações e Transições

Em aplicações que utilizam animações, o z-index pode ajudar a gestão visual de elementos durante transições. Quando um elemento é animado para aumentar de tamanho ou entrar em cena, é importante que o z-index o coloque na frente. Caso contrário, o utilizador pode não conseguir ver a animação, o que prejudica a experiência geral.

Princípios Básicos de Utilização do z-index

Casos Práticos de Aplicação do z-index

Vamos ver alguns exemplos práticos que demonstram a importância do z-index na disposição dos elementos dentro de uma aplicação móvel.

Exemplo 1: Menu de Navegação

Suponha que tem um menu de navegação que acaba por ser sobreposto a outros elementos da interface. Para garantir que os utilizadores consigam aceder facilmente a este menu, deverá atribuir um z-index suficientemente alto a ele. Se, por exemplo, o menu estiver configurado para ter um z-index de 100 e um botão para fechar tenha um z-index de 50, o menu estará sempre visível à frente.

Exemplo 2: Pop-ups de Notificação

No caso de pop-ups de notificação, assegurar que apareçam com um z-index elevado é crucial para captar a atenção do utilizador. Por exemplo, se o seu pop-up está definido com um z-index de 10000, ele deverá sobrepor todos os outros elementos da interface, independentemente do seu posicionamento. Isto é particularmente importante em aplicações que querem alertar o utilizador para ações que necessitam de atenção imediata.

Dicas para Melhorar a Experiência do Utilizador com z-index

Além de compreender o z-index, existem várias dicas que pode aplicar para optimizar a experiência do utilizador na sua aplicação móvel:

Ferramentas e Recursos para Aprender mais sobre z-index

Para quem deseja aprofundar o conhecimento sobre o uso do z-index no design de aplicações móveis, existem várias ferramentas e recursos que poderão ser úteis:

A compreensão do z-index e da sua aplicação pode realizar uma verdadeira revolução no design da sua aplicação móvel. Assim, ao considerar o z-index e a ordem dos elementos, não só melhora a estética, mas também a funcionalidade e a experiência do utilizador. Invista na aprendizagem e no domínio deste conceito e verá que as suas criações serão mais eficazes e agradáveis para todos os utilizadores.

  • Pantalla inmersiva de 6,88 pulgadas: Increíble pantalla para…
  • 🏆【Tecnología de Imágenes Térmicas de Última Generación】DOOGE…
  • 🌱🌱【6,8″ HD+ Pantalla & 90Hz】OUKITEL C51 telefonos moviles li…
  • La Cámara Pixel hace fotos y vídeos increíbles siempre. La I…
  • Diseño a un precio asequible; se ha fabricado con materiales…
   
Links:
Modelos de Telemóveis
Outras Questões
           
Links Relacionados:
 
 

O que é o z-index no design de aplicações móveis e como afecta a disposição dos elementos no ecrã?

O z-index é uma propriedade CSS que determina a ordem de empilhamento dos elementos em uma interface de utilizador. No design de aplicações móveis, o z-index assume um papel crucial na organização visual dos componentes, sendo essencial para a correta disposição no ecrã. Elementos com um z-index mais alto serão exibidos sobre aqueles com valores mais baixos, afectando, assim, como os utilizadores interagem com a aplicação. Por exemplo, ao criar um menu modal ou uma notificação, ajustar o z-index é fundamental para garantir que estes elementos sejam visíveis e acessíveis, sem obstruir ou ser obstruídos por outros conteúdos. Uma má gestão do z-index pode resultar em interações confusas e atrapalhar a experiência do utilizador, levando a frustração e abandono da aplicação. Portanto, conhecer e aplicar correctamente o z-index é essencial para um design eficiente e funcional, garantindo que a interface seja intuitiva e agradavelmente utilizável para todos os utilizadores.

FAQ

1. O que acontece se não definir um z-index para os elementos?

Se não for definido, os elementos serão empilhados na ordem em que aparecem no HTML. Isso pode resultar em elementos indesejados a cobrir outros, prejudicando a usabilidade.

2. O z-index só funciona em elementos posicionados?

Sim, o z-index só tem efeito em elementos com posição definida, como relative, absolute ou fixed. Sem essas propriedades, não haverá efeito visível do z-index.

3. Posso usar valores negativos no z-index?

Sim, é possível usar valores negativos, o que permite que um elemento seja posicionado abaixo de outros com valor de z-index igual ou superior a zero. Use com cautela para evitar confusões.

4. O que é um contexto de empilhamento?

Um contexto de empilhamento é uma nova sequência de empilhamento gerada por elementos que possuem um z-index definido. Isso isola os elementos internos do seu z-index, afectando apenas os filhos dentro desse contexto.

5. Como influenciar a aparência de um pop-up utilizando z-index?

Para garantir que um pop-up apareça acima de outros elementos, atribua um z-index elevado. Isso proporciona uma melhor experiência ao utilizador, mantendo a visibilidade do pop-up.

6. O z-index é suportado em todos os browsers?

Sim, a propriedade z-index é amplamente suportada nos principais navegadores. Contudo, sempre é recomendado testar a disposição em diferentes plataformas para garantir consistência na experiência.

Conclusão

Compreender o z-index é fundamental para qualquer designer de aplicações móveis que deseje criar interfaces eficazes. Através de uma gestão cuidadosa da propriedade, é possível moldar a experiência do utilizador, garantindo que os elementos importantes sejam sempre visíveis e acessíveis. O uso correcto do z-index não só melhora a estética da aplicação, mas também proporciona uma navegação intuitiva, evitando confusões e frustrações. Para maximizar o potencial do seu design, não subestime a importância do z-index; invista tempo em aprender a aplicá-lo eficazmente e veja a diferença na usabilidade da sua aplicação.

   
  • Carga todos tus dispositivos Pixel de forma rápida y eficien…
  • Carga Rápida: USB C1 soporta 25W PPS de carga rápida, carga …
  • Cargador inalámbrico de tres en uno: esta estación de carga …
  • Cargador USB Escritorio: Esta exclusiva toma de corriente de…
  • ✔️ 【 COMPATIBILIDAD 】Xiaomi 13T 13 Lite/13/12/12 Lite/12S Ul…
  • Función de carga dual: este innovador cargador 2 en 1 presen…
  • Carga su Teléfono hasta un 61% en 30 Minutos: Con la salida …
  • ⚡【Carga rápida en cualquier lugar】Baseus Airpow powerbank so…
  • De INIU-the SAFE Fast Charge Pro: Experimenta la carga más s…
  • [Capacidad 20000 mAh] Con la batería externa UGREEN de 20000…
  • 𝐀𝐥𝐢𝐯𝐢𝐚 𝐥𝐚 𝐚𝐧𝐬𝐢𝐞𝐝𝐚𝐝 𝐩𝐨𝐫 𝐥𝐚 𝐛𝐚𝐭𝐞𝐫í𝐚 𝐛𝐚𝐣𝐚🔋Enorme capacidad de b…
  • Carga Inalámbrica Máxima 15W: Este cargador portátil soporta…
plugins premium WordPress